Mengapa Website kita terkena suspend ?

Dalam sebuah shared hosting itu bisa berasal dari sebuah VPS ( virtual private server) ataukah dari sebuah Dedicated. Bila kita sudah menyebutnya sebagai Shared Hosting, artinya bahwa dengan 1 server tersebut di pakai secara bersama-sama ,dengan jumlah yang bervariasi antara 500 -400 client dalam 1 server dedicated.
Dengan alasan itulah seorang client dari sebuah penyedia hosting harus mematuhi syarat dan ketentuan dari sebuah layanan hosting. Syarat dan ketentuan ini dalam istilah hosting kita biasa menyebutnya dengan Term of Services. Tanpa membaca Term of services (ToS) pun seharusnya kita menyadari bahwa bila kita membeli shared hosting, kita memakai bersama-sama dari space, traffic dan CPU usage. Untuk itulah segala sesuatu yang memberatkan kinerja server harus di hindari.
Apa sih alasan sebuah website kena suspend ?
1. Menggunakan Plugin SEO yang menguras server
Kadang kita ini tidak pernah melihat review dari sebuah plugin seo ini cocok untuk shared hosting atau tidak. Karena setiap plugin memiliki karakter yang berbeda.
Saya coba sebutkan contoh plugin dari sebuah CMS WordPress yang sangat menguras server adalah : Wp-Omatic, GDpress,  WProbot, dan sejenis autoblog.
Bila plugin itu di pasang akan menimbulkan lonjakan CPU usage hingga mencapai 50%, artinya dengan 1 website itu anda memakai 50% dari total server. Bila ini terjadi akses semua pengguna di dalamnya akan ikut terganggu menjadi lambat untuk di akses.
Apa yang tejadi bila beberapa domain menggunakan plugin yang sama dalam 1 server ?
Server Pasti Down
Semua user kena getahnya……………………..
Itulah sebabnya Hoster lebih memilih suspend 1 domain, dari pada 1000 domain kena dampaknya.
Intinya suspend account adalah untuk melindungi pengguna yang lain dalam menggunakan server hosting.
Apasih pertanyaan yang sering di ajukan oleh user bila account cpanel di suspend ?
1. Saya sudah tidak melanggar term of services hosting, kenapa di suspend?
2. Saya hanya memakai plugin standart kenapa di suspend ?
Sebab hoster melakukan suspend account bisa di sebabkan oleh hal-hal sbb :
1. Konflik Plugin yang satu dengan yang lain
2. Terlalu banyak plugin security yang rules plugin itu sendiri bertentengan
3. Jumlah visitor dalam 1 hari lebih dari 700 hits .
4. Script CMS anda memiliki sifat realtime calling ( sehingga melakukan koneksi cron ke web lain dalam waktu singkat)
5. Script CMS memiliki process PHP yg tidak resolve dengan cepat
6. Spam Comment / Hacking from comment
Bila spam comment ini di lakukan secara terus menerus, maka plugin security akan bekerja keras untuk menahan serangan spam comment ini, sehingga terjadi load server yang berlebihan.
7. Upaya hacking/ddos attack  terhadap website anda yang berdampak ke server pusat.
8. Spam Email/email massal : seringkali kita menggunakan share hosting sebagai media untuk melakukan email massal, tidak ada yg salah dengan ini. Namun pengiriman email biasanya di batasi oleh hoster misal 500 email per jam. Bila anda ingin mengirim lebih dari 500 email untuk member anda, gunakanlah script yang bisa melakukan proses throthling sehingga email akan dikirimkan bertahap. Karena tumpukan queue email akan menyebabkan load server meningkat.
9. Normal nya sebuah wordpress sejauh kami melakukan pengamatan maximal 10 plugin dalam 1 blog. Bila lebih dari itu maka proses calling blog tersebut memerlukan load server yg cukup lumayan.Bila blog anda memiliki misal 40 plugin artinya terlalu berlebihan :)
10. Menggunakan cronjob dengan frekwensi yang terlalu sering misal per 2 detik
11. Menggunakan aplikasi yang di larang, misal : IRCD, bot, eggdrop, games, video dsb
Hoster sejauh kami mengamati, termasuk AtriumHosting tidak pernah semena-mena melakukan suspend account client. Namun kami berusaha untuk melakukan antisipasi dengan cara :
– mengirim email pemberitahuan bahwa penggunaan cpu terlalu berlebihan dan menyarankan untuk melakukan cek ulang website
Bila kondisi load server mengkawatirkan ( emergency ) makan tindakan mengirim email ini akan kami skip, dan akan dilakukan suspend terlebih dahulu, setelah itu baru diberitahukan ke klien .
Kenapa begitu ?
Karena bila kondisi load server mendekati 30% artinya kinerja server mulai melambat, bila hoster melakukan pengiriman email dahulu dan menunggu balasan serta perbaikan yang terlalu lama, maka waktu tidak akan mencukupi dan server sudah down duluan. Itulah sebabnya kenapa account anda di suspend tanpa pemberitahuan terlebih dahulu.
Solusinya ?
Bila account anda di suspend, artinya terjadi sesuatu di web anda, so anda tidak perlu marah2 ke hoster, karena dalam hal ini hoster bertindak benar atas dasar tidak ingin server down dan server stabil.
Hubungi hoster anda, bicarakan baik-baik dan carilah solusi bersama-sama, dengan begitu masalah akan terselesaikan dengan baik.

0 Response to "Mengapa Website kita terkena suspend ?"

Posting Komentar